Hallo,
danke für die vielen Antworten.
Bei tausend Kunden läuft es mit einem Firebird-Server.
Nur wegen dem einen Kunden stellen wir weder die
DB um, noch fangen wir an mit Replikation oder Bastellösungen.
Der Classic oder SuperClassic dürfte nicht mit mehreren Rechner funktionieren,
weil die Prozesse sich untereinander synchronisieren.
Das passiert AFAIK direkt im Speicher und nicht in der
DB selbst.
In der Firebird.Conf sind ja entsprechende Optionen (z.B. LockMemSize, LockSemCount).
Und hier
http://firebirdsql.org/manual/qsg25-installing.html steht
Firebird server – and any databases you create or connect to – must reside on a hard drive that is physically connected to the host machine. You cannot locate components of the server, or any database, on a mapped drive, a filesystem share or a network filesystem.
Wenn er das nicht will, haben wir halt einen Kunden, aber auch ein Problem weniger ...